What is the meaning odunde?

ODUNDE is a Yoruba word that means “Happy New Year.” Every year, the ODUNDE Festival draws vendors from not only America but from an array of African and Caribbean countries as well.

What is that smell in Philadelphia?

Philadelphia officials say not to worry if a foul odor that resembles the smell of rotten eggs stems from the Philadelphia Energy Solutions Refinery over the next couple of days. That smell is mercaptan, a nontoxic chemical added to natural gas (which is odorless) to help warn of a leak.

How many people attend the Odunde Festival?

The festival attracts UP TO 500,000 people annually and is the largest African American street festival held in the country. The ODUNDE festival, whose concept originates from the Yoruba people of Nigeria, West Africa, celebrates the coming of another year for African Americans and Africanized people around the world.

What is ododunde and why is it important?

ODUNDE is the creation of its South Philadelphia founder, Lois Fernandez, who launched the festival after visiting similar celebrations in Africa. The concept originates from the Yoruba people of Nigeria, West Africa, and celebrates the coming of another year for African-Americans and Africanized people around the world.
